Visit to Tijuana Orphanage

Earlier this summer the CORE Kidney Team and Bruin Beans Health Club members visited an orphanage in Tijuana. At the orphanage, members helped cook nutritious meals, give informational talks, and engage in fun activities. We can't wait to visit again next summer! CORE Kidney Float at the Rose Parade

January 1, 2025

At the beginning of the year, over 800,000 people attended, and millions more watched from across the world as CORE Kidney's 2025 "It's In Your Hands: It Takes 2" Float paraded down the streets of Pasadena during the 2025 Rose Parade. In the previous years of being a part of this parade, the float won the prestigious 2024 Isabella Coleman Award for the most outstanding presentation of color and color harmony through floral design.
